July 21, 1934 - December 18, 2022
In loving memory ~
On Sunday, December 18th, 2022, at 1:42 a.m., James Robert Walch passed away peacefully.
Jim was born July 21st, 1934, in Moose Jaw, Saskatchewan to Samuel and Vera Walch, and was a hard-working man who instilled a strong work ethic in his boys and a loyalty to his wife, family and friends beyond measure. He is predeceased by his parents, brother Jack (Jo), in-laws Frances and Dick Blacklock, daughter-in-law Debbie, along with many friends he dearly admired and loved.
Left to miss him are the love of his life and wife of 63 years, Donna; his four sons who he was so proud of: Dale (Barb), Wayne (Sheryl), Brett (Deb) and Lee (Caroline); seven grandchildren who idolized their grandpa, Craig, Curtis (Rebecca), Morgan (Shalyn), Danielle (Ryan), Colton (Alexis), Kim (Jarred), and Jake; and 12 great-grandchildren, Zayden, Attaia, Elijah, Everest, Amiah, Bentley, Oliver, Kaizer, Trey, Kalla, Denver and Tilden, who shone brightly in his eyes. Also, niece Sharon Walch.
Jim was known for his many years of volunteering in his community and will be missed by many.
A memorial service will be held on January 28th, 2023, at 1:00 p.m. at the Clinton Memorial Hall.
In lieu of flowers, donations to the Heart and Stroke Foundation would be greatly appreciated.
